Shields UP #4 - Trust Your Firmware: Secure Boot for Application Processors
A particularly insidious form of malware is a rootkit. It loads before the operating system boots and can hide from ordinary anti-malware software. Therefore, they are notoriously difficult to detect and remove. An ideal way to defend against rootkits is ‘secure boot.’
